I'm wondering if some of the issues Lightning Rod are having are heat/temperature related? Talking about sensors and all... I just was wondering, because I know it was running pretty well earlier this season, and then all of a sudden, as the temperatures down there no doubt got warmer, it's having issues again (as it did all last Summer). And last year, I know it ran the best during the Fall season. That's when I was able to get my rides in on it, and it was running consistently well during that time. Just a thought... -

Kind of piggybacking on what the others above have said, I think I'd go to Carowinds this year. KD has the better coaster collection currently in my opinion, but will be getting an RMC next year. Carowinds has the best coaster overall in my opinion (Fury), and you won't have to spend the extra money on Fast Lane, as lines are pretty non-existent outside of Nighthawk this time of year. So if you have the ability to return to the area next year, I'd wait and do KD next year, and Carowinds this year. I know I postponed my Virginia trip a year, to catch RMC Hurler next year for that very reason. -
